The world of orthodontics offers various options to suit different needs and preferences. Here's a look at the popular choices available through our network of specialists in Aurangabad:
These are the most common type. They consist of stainless steel brackets bonded to the teeth and connected by wires. Elastics (rubber bands) are used to apply pressure. They are highly reliable and effective for complex cases.
Similar in design to metal braces, ceramic braces use tooth-colored brackets. This makes them less conspicuous against your natural tooth color. They are a popular choice for adults and teenagers seeking a more discreet option.

Lingual braces are custom-made and attached to the back (tongue side) of the teeth. Because they are completely hidden from view, they offer the ultimate aesthetic advantage. The reality is, they require a skilled orthodontist for placement and adjustment.
Clear aligners are custom-made, transparent plastic trays that fit snugly over your teeth. You wear a series of these aligners, replacing them every 1-2 weeks. Each new aligner applies gentle pressure to move teeth gradually.
They are removable, making eating and cleaning much easier. Worth knowing: compliance is key for successful outcomes with this approach.
Embarking on your orthodontic journey involves several key stages. Understanding these steps can help you feel more prepared.
Your first visit to an orthodontist in Aurangabad will involve a thorough examination. This includes X-rays, dental impressions (molds of your teeth), and photographs. The specialist will assess your bite, tooth alignment, and overall oral health to determine the best management plan for you.
Based on the assessment, the orthodontist will discuss the recommended type of braces, management duration, and associated costs. They will explain the expected movement of your teeth and the final outcome. What's the bottom line here? Clear communication is vital.

Once you agree to the plan, the braces will be applied. For traditional or ceramic braces, brackets are bonded to the teeth, and an archwire is threaded through them. For clear aligners, your first set of custom trays will be fitted.
Throughout your management, you will need to visit your orthodontist for regular follow-up appointments, typically every 4-8 weeks. During these visits, the wires will be adjusted, or new aligners provided, to continue guiding your teeth into their correct positions. These adjustments ensure steady progress.
After the braces are removed, a crucial retention phase begins. Retainers (either fixed or removable) are worn to maintain the corrected position of your teeth. This step is vital to prevent teeth from shifting back.

The cost of braces in Aurangabad can vary based on several factors. These include the type of braces selected, the complexity of your dental issue, the orthodontist's fees, and the duration of care.
Most people overlook this completely.
Generally, clear aligners and ceramic braces tend to be more expensive than traditional metal braces. Lingual braces are often the most costly due to their custom nature.

You'll need to make some dietary adjustments. Avoid very hard, sticky, or chewy foods that could damage your braces or become lodged. Opt for softer foods and cut harder items into small pieces.
intervention duration varies, usually ranging from 12 to 36 months. This depends on the complexity of your dental issues, your age, and how well you adhere to the therapy plan and your orthodontist's instructions.
You may experience some discomfort or soreness, especially after adjustments. This is usually mild and temporary, manageable with over-the-counter pain relievers. Orthodontic wax can also aid alleviate irritation against your cheeks or gums.

After braces removal, you'll need to wear retainers. This is a critical step to keep your teeth in their new, corrected positions and prevent them from shifting back over time. Consistency with retainers is key for long-term results.
